Total percentage of property taxes collected down from 2015

VERNON - Eighty-eight per cent of total property taxes for Vernon were received prior to the July 4 deadline, down from last year when 91 per cent of taxes were received on time.

More homeowner grants were claimed this year over last year: 11,169 homeowner grants were claimed in 2016 while 10,912 were claimed in 2015. In addition, an increase in the number of people claiming these grants online increased—39.7 per cent compared to 35.81 per cent last year.

Any payments received after the property tax due date are subject to a 10 per cent penalty per the Provincial Community Charter.

The City is currently preparing to mail property tax arrears notices for any outstanding taxes, which will include the 10 per cent penalty charge. Notices will be mailed next week.
